Two more arrested in Orissa nun rape case
May 4th, 2009 - 2:22 pm ICT by IANSBhubaneswar, May 4 (IANS) Two more people have been arrested in Orissa for their alleged involvement in the gang rape of a nun during the communal violence in the state’s Kandhamal district last year, police said Monday.
“We arrested two more people during the weekend. The total arrests in the case, including the latest arrest, is 17,” investigating officer D.K. Mohanty told IANS.
He said police filed a charge sheet against 10 people on Jan 29. “We will file a supplementary charge sheet against other seven people soon,” Mohanty said, adding that 13 more people are wanted in the case.
The 29-year-old Catholic nun was attacked by a mob and raped in Kandhamal district on Aug 24 last year. She filed a complaint with the police two days later.
Kandhamal district, about 200 km from here, witnessed widespread communal violence after the murder of Vishwa Hindu Parishad (VHP) leader Swami Laxmanananda Saraswati and four of his aides at his ashram Aug 23.
At least 38 people were killed in the state and thousands of Christians were forced to flee their homes after their houses were attacked by rampaging mobs. About 3,000 people are still living in government-run relief camps in the district.
